How to display .m3u8

I am new to the Roku and as a developer I am not really all that familiar with the specifics of video formats, but I have been tasked with making a Roku channel for a client. The video's are being hosted on brightcove and the streaming url is a .m3u8. It looks like the new Roku players support this format. How do you the Roku stream this type of file?

I took the SimpleVideoPlayer example and modified the showVideoScreen() function to change the streamurl to my .m3u8. Unfortuantely, it doesn't play. Looking at the log in telnet I see an error message: "Content contains no playable tracks"

What am I doing wrong?

Re: How to display .m3u8

StreamFormat should be "hls". I think you'll also need:
video.SetCertificatesFile("common:/certs/ca-bundle.crt")
video.InitClientCertificates()
since it looks like there's an "https" connection in there someplace.

Re: How to display .m3u8

Thanks, Jim. This works great.

A quick note for anyone else that finds this, the object video actually refers to the screen object in the example
